Transaction

434602e16a993457c8f0c92bbad88a9ea5cccf4ea7097e209346c0f357763bfd
405,575 confirmations
Timestamp
1533900469
Block536,077
Fee28,178 sats
Fee rate17.5 sats/vB
view on mempool.space

Inputs & Outputs

Outputs